Transaction 707d995bc437675a27f8bf390abf6e790a8c0e0a757bc07a6d07e8413e771800
1 Input
1 Output
-
707d995bc437675a27f8bf390abf6e790a8c0e0a757bc07a6d07e8413e771800:0
- value
- 1297290
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 87e70feee91d8670fa45ae157a1e9e2af8ae1dc9 OP_EQUAL
- address
- 3E5bwvhfJ8RMC3nXYeNLmds3BLXqZrjMv9